欢迎光临平南沈衡网络有限公司司官网!
全国咨询热线:13100311128
当前位置: 首页 > 新闻动态

c++怎么使用std::variant来存储多种类型_c++ std::variant多类型存储用法

时间:2025-11-28 19:34:40

c++怎么使用std::variant来存储多种类型_c++ std::variant多类型存储用法
.cpp.o 是隐式规则,告诉 make 如何把 .cpp 编译成 .o。
本教程将引导您使用Pandas库,以专业且高效的方式完成这项任务。
生成器的优势主要体现在处理大规模数据时。
可通过将测试文件置于同一包内直接测试私有函数;2. 推荐通过测试调用私有函数的公有函数来间接覆盖逻辑;3. 复杂私有函数可提取至内部包并导出测试;4. 避免使用反射强行调用,破坏封装性。
缓冲通道引入了额外的复杂性:你需要仔细管理缓冲区的容量。
") # 如果无法导入HiveDialect,则使用一个通用的SQLAlchemy engine作为占位符 # 在实际应用中,你需要确保这里的engine能够正确连接到你的Hive/Spark SQL环境 hive_engine = create_engine('mysql+pymysql://user:password@host:port/database') # 占位符,请根据实际情况调整 temp_table_name = 'my_partitioned_table_tmp' # 临时表名称 print(f"正在将数据写入临时表: {temp_table_name}...") df.to_sql(temp_table_name, hive_engine, if_exists='replace', # 如果临时表已存在则替换 index=False, # 不将DataFrame的索引作为列写入 method='multi') # 使用批量插入,提高性能 print(f"数据已成功写入临时表: {temp_table_name}。
在 Go Modules 模式下,其行为有所不同。
本文探讨在Go语言net/http框架中,如何解决在根路径(/)下同时提供网站首页和特定静态文件(如sitemap.xml, favicon.ico)的路由冲突问题。
XML DOM树将XML文档解析为内存中的树状结构,便于程序通过标准化API访问和操作各节点。
若使用默认配置,可能无需密码,可尝试postgres://localhost/myapp_dev。
结构体字段顺序影响内存对齐与占用,合理排列可减少填充浪费。
开启core dump需执行ulimit -c unlimited并设置core_pattern,编译时加-g生成调试信息,程序崩溃后用gdb ./exe core加载core文件,通过bt命令查看调用栈,定位如空指针等崩溃原因。
选择阻塞还是非阻塞,取决于应用场景。
本文旨在帮助开发者快速定位 PyTorch 中 conv2d 函数的底层实现代码。
确保JSON文件使用UTF-8编码,并且Python在读取时也指定了UTF-8编码。
本文将详细介绍Go语言中用于连接字符串切片的 strings.Join 函数,它等价于PHP中的 implode 函数。
strconv.Itoa 是 Go 语言中用于将整数转换为字符串的函数。
除了pprof,trace工具也值得一提。
如果客户 "cust_001" 有多笔订单,例如 "ord_101" 和 "ord_103",当您将这些订单逐一存入 $orders['cust_001'] 时: $orders['cust_001'] = ['order_id' =youjiankuohaophpcn 'ord_101', ...]; $orders['cust_001'] = ['order_id' => 'ord_103', ...]; 第二步会直接覆盖第一步的数据,最终 $orders['cust_001'] 只会包含 "ord_103" 的信息。
例如,你可以加载一个JPEG图像,对其进行处理,然后保存为PNG。

本文链接:http://www.arcaderelics.com/15805_6678a0.html